Output 14578cbf1ce6f1c28634bbd4374444fae6509dc20f4c54ac3e4bf45a66270a14: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86062dc7911096391cf78856ed72d6bbda7c9fc7 OP_EQUALVERIFY OP_CHECKSIG
address
1DDex22QnW5jNiyQjN59E78jR51vZgcavt
transaction
14578cbf1ce6f1c28634bbd4374444fae6509dc20f4c54ac3e4bf45a66270a14
confirmations
370882
spent
true